## Changed defaults

Heads up: the Ledgerline tax-rate lookup cache now defaults to a 15-minute TTL instead of 24 hours. Turns out rates in the Veldt County sandbox were going stale mid-demo, which was embarrassing. Eviction is now LRU rather than FIFO, and the cache warms on boot. If you're reviewing, check that nothing hardcodes the old TTL. The new defaults land as follows.

deployment values, bajop-taweg:
holwyn:
  log_level: debug
  metrics_host: metrics.holwyn.zemvarsys.internal
  pool_size: 32

Training Budget — Quick Finance Recap

Sales leads: next year's training budget at Dornick & Hale lands at roughly the same level as this year, but more of it goes to the Pathmark coaching scheme and less to off-site events. Travel caps stay in place. There's one confidential bit of context you should read before planning anything.

management briefing: Headcount on the Belix team goes from 60 to 93 by the end of November. Gross margin on Belix came in at 23 percent against a plan of 47 percent.

**Q: How are cold storage buckets archived in Vaultmere?**

When a bucket in the Frostline tier has seen no reads for 180 days, the archiver job seals it, rotates the envelope key, and writes a sealed manifest to the offline ledger. Restores require two approvals from the Custody group and are logged end to end. Note that the sealed manifest itself is encrypted; recovery of a manifest outside the normal approval flow requires the passphrase recorded below.

recovery phrase for fahog-yahif: wenael-fraox